Recipe of the Week: White Pizza Dip

One of my favorite, go-to party food recipes is for a white pizza dip. This recipe only takes 10 minutes to prepare, 30 minutes to cook and makes three servings.

Ingredients:

1 envelope Lipton Recipe Secrets Savory Herb with Garlic Soup Mix.

1 container (16 ounces) sour cream.

1 cup (8 ounces) ricotta cheese.

1 cup (about 4 ounces) shredded mozzarella cheese.

1/4 cup (1 ounce) chopped pepperoni, optional.

1 loaf Italian or French bread, sliced.

Directions:

1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ees (F). In a shallow 1-quart casserole, combine the soup mix, sour cream, ricotta cheese, 3/4 cup of the mozzarella cheese and the pepperoni if desired.

2. Sprinkle the remaining 1/4 cup of mozzarella cheese on top.

3. Bake uncovered, for 30 minutes or until heated through. Serve the dip with the bread and enjoy!

Although it may seem like a lot of ingredients, they are all affordable, even on a college student budget. Making this dip is cheaper than actually buying the amount of pizzas you would need to feed the same amount of people. Regardless of the outcome of the game, at least you will have great food.
